Chemical Property of Cotinine
Chemical Property:
- Vapor Pressure:0.000421mmHg at 25°C
- Melting Point:40-42 °C(lit.)
- Refractive Index:1.7110 (estimate)
- Boiling Point:250 °C150 mm Hg(lit.)
- PKA:4.72±0.12(Predicted)
- Flash Point:>230 °F
- PSA:33.20000
- Density:1.146g/cm3
- LogP:1.31280
- Storage Temp.:2-8°C
- Solubility.:Chloroform (Sparingly), DMSO (Slightly), Methanol (Sparingly)
- Water Solubility.:Not miscible or difficult to mix in water. Soluble in dimethyl sulfoxide (100 mM), ethanol (50 mg/ml, yielding a clear, faint ye
- XLogP3:-0.3
- Hydrogen Bond Donor Count:0
- Hydrogen Bond Acceptor Count:2
- Rotatable Bond Count:1
- Exact Mass:176.094963011
- Heavy Atom Count:13
- Complexity:205

General Description
(-)-Cotinine, also known as (S)-Cotinine or NIH 10498, is a major metabolite of nicotine formed via CYP2A6-mediated oxidation, playing a key role in nicotine metabolism. Studies indicate that CYP2A6 is the primary enzyme responsible for nicotine C-oxidation, with variants like CYP2A6.7 and CYP2A6.10 showing reduced catalytic efficiency. In mice, CYP2A5 (the ortholog of human CYP2A6) similarly mediates cotinine formation, supporting the use of murine models for studying nicotine metabolism inhibitors. Cotinine's production is enantioselective, with CYP2A6 variants generally maintaining consistent metabolic preferences despite altered kinetic parameters. Its clearance and formation are significantly influenced by genetic polymorphisms in CYP2A6, impacting individual differences in nicotine metabolism and associated health outcomes.
